No place, February 7, no year given. 1p., 12mo; light creasing along folds, slightly affecting signatures, some minor wrinkling. Framed. To an unnamed correspondent, [translated from the French]: “Your idea... is worthy of a great mind and a great work. You have the one, you are capable of the other. All I can do is applaud and shout Bravo! The critic will not die because it is poetry’s function to keep him alive. So, be a critic for the world, and for me you old scoundrel, be always a poet. We’ll meet again soon, I hope. Old scoundrel that I am, yours from the bottom of my heart.”.
Victor Hugo (1802-1885) as a very young man made his mark as a literary critic and above all as a poet.
